Our Story

Capitol Hill Little League (CHLL) was founded in 2011 by dedicated parents aiming to provide children in Washington, D.C. with opportunities to play baseball and softball. The league emphasizes good sportsmanship, confidence, and responsibility, and is entirely volunteer-run, with hundreds of community members contributing as coaches, umpires, and board members.

Impact

In the summer of 2024, CHLL proudly supported seven tournament teams, with remarkable achievements including three DC State Championships in baseball and a runner-up finish in the Little League Mid-Atlantic Regional Tournament. These accomplishments highlight the league's commitment to youth development and community engagement.
